Swissnex

Urban mobility exploration through design, sensors, and data visualization

Developed in connection with Swissnex, this initiative explored how data and design could help generate new insights around São Paulo’s bike lane experience.

The project combined sensor-based input, urban mobility observation, and data visualization to create a more tangible way to understand cyclist conditions in the city. A prototype device attached to bicycles captured variables such as CO2, vibration, temperature, and location.

This was not a conventional digital project. It was an example of experimentation at the intersection of design, technology, and urban systems.

Developed for Swissnex Swissnex is the Swiss global network that connects the dots in education, research, and innovation.

3D-printed box attached to the bicycle, equipped with CO2, vibration, and temperature sensors, GPS+GSM, and data visualization software.
